Transaction 8c7144fcc91dd21ade92556f9b9071932e13cdae710d5ea7568ef4865a863085
1 Input
1 Output
-
8c7144fcc91dd21ade92556f9b9071932e13cdae710d5ea7568ef4865a863085:0
- value
- 4283103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b91b0e60294320aeb5a63b399b1b2844778a2b1 OP_EQUAL
- address
- 3CxPZvm5QyrKHvWSiDBCAgJZtEtSru6T5L